Transprint ceo Boyd retires, will consult
-- Home Textiles Today, 1/30/2009 2:10:00 PM
Rancho Cucamonga, Calif. – Heat transfer resource Transprint announced that ceo William Boyd is retiring from the day-to-day operations of the company; he will continue as a consultant to Transprint on textile innovation.
Boyd grew Transprint into the largest producer and supplier of top quality heat-transfer paper in the United States for design, fabric and finished goods. The company, purchased by Colorep, Inc. in 2007, is now expanding.
“Bill is a true industry giant,” said Colorep ceo Larry Levy. “His depth of knowledge and experience is immeasurable. His legacy will continue through the innovation and dedication of the Transprint staff.”
Boyd, a past president of the International Transfer Print Institute, led Transprint to develop a library of more than 15,000 designs sold to customers around the world.
